NVIDIA is the reason the AI boom is possible. The company doesn't just build computers. It produces the advanced GPUs and AI chips that the whole AI world runs on. These two products are the ‘brains’ for every other company on this list. If AI is a gold rush, NVIDIA is the one making the best picks and shovels.
Microsoft has turned into an AI powerhouse by putting smart tools directly into the hands of workers. Its Cloud and Enterprise AI solutions make it easy for big offices to use data without needing a PhD in computer science.
Google is focusing on making our daily work life smoother. The AI-enabled Chrome Enterprise tools help teams stay safe and organized. The Sundar-Pichai-led company is great at taking high-tech AI and hiding it inside the browser you already use every day.
IBM is the go-to for companies that are a bit nervous about privacy. IBM’s Watsonx platform and hybrid cloud systems let businesses use AI while keeping their most sensitive data locked down tight.
Everyone knows OpenAI because of GPT. In 2026, it is still the leader in making AI that can talk, write, and create just like a human. This Sam-Altman-led startup moved past simple chat quickly. It has now become the face of Generative AI apps.
Anthropic is the company for people who worry about AI going off the rails and turning into a human-killing machine. The California-based firm builds ethical large language models for big businesses. Its focus is on safety, making sure the AI stays helpful and shows transparency, decreasing the chances of AI hallucinations.

Elon Musk created xAI to counter the dominance of profit-oriented AI companies. The famous Sam Altman and Musk legal dispute over OpenAI was also a huge reason behind the inception of xAI. The company is now chasing the ‘holy grail’ of tech; Artificial General Intelligence (AGI). It wants to create systems that understand the world as well as we do, while making sure the AI’s goals stay ‘aligned’ with human safety.
Stop scrolling through pages of blue links. Perplexity, the Californian AI company, has changed search by giving you a clear, cited answer to your questions. It uses AI to read the internet for you and summarize exactly what you need to know under the feature ‘Perplexity Discover’. Its AI platform is also famous for deep research on any topic, backed by authenticated source links.
When a business wants a custom AI but doesn't know where to start, they call NineTwoThree. This firm focuses heavily on AI development (65%) and AI Agents. It works on AI algorithms, web, and mobile applications.
Valere specializes in UX/UI design and AI integration as well as backend development services. They are praised for making tech feel ‘human-centric,’ ensuring that even the most complex AI feels simple and friendly to the end user.

2. What makes Nvidia so important in the AI industry?
NVIDIA is an AI leader as its GPUs run most new artificial intelligence systems. These chips are used to train and run big artificial intelligence models. NVIDIA gear is the core in services ranging from data centers to self-driving systems. Without this level of computing power offered by these NVIDIA chips, the AI would not be where it is today.
3. How are OpenAI and Anthropic different from Microsoft and Google?
OpenAI and Anthropic focus mainly on building AI models that can understand language, write content, and reason. Microsoft and Google, on the other hand, put these models into cloud services and business tools. Together, they form a full AI system, from creating smart models to making them useful in daily work.
